1. The Allure of Maturity and Experience

One of the biggest draws to older men is often their maturity. They've been around the block a few times, they've likely experienced more of life's ups and downs, and that can translate into a certain groundedness and self-assurance that's incredibly attractive. Think about it: older men have often had more time to figure out who they are, what they want, and how to communicate effectively. This can be a huge contrast to the sometimes turbulent waters of dating within your own age group, where people are still figuring things out.

Maturity manifests in various ways. It could be their ability to handle conflict calmly and rationally, their clear communication skills, or their emotional stability. They might be less likely to play games or engage in drama, which can be a refreshing change. This isn't to say that all younger men are immature, of course, but the perceived maturity of an older man can be a powerful draw. This perceived maturity often translates into a feeling of safety and security, which can be incredibly appealing in a relationship. Furthermore, their life experiences often make them great conversationalists. They've likely traveled, held various jobs, and navigated different relationships, giving them a wealth of stories and perspectives to share. This can make for engaging and stimulating conversations, which are a key ingredient in any strong connection. The allure of maturity and experience extends beyond just the romantic realm. Older men often possess a certain level of wisdom and insight that can be invaluable, offering guidance and perspective on life's challenges. This mentoring aspect can be incredibly attractive, particularly for someone who is seeking personal growth and development. Finally, the financial stability that often accompanies age can be a factor, although it's important to emphasize that this shouldn't be the primary driver of attraction. The security of knowing that your partner is financially secure can reduce stress and allow you to focus on building a meaningful connection. However, it's crucial to ensure that the attraction is based on genuine feelings and not solely on financial considerations.

2. Seeking a Different Dynamic: The Psychology Behind It

Sometimes, attraction to older men can stem from deeper psychological factors. It's worth exploring your own history and patterns to see if any of these resonate. For instance, some people might be drawn to older men because they're seeking a father figure or a mentor in their lives. This isn't necessarily a conscious desire, but it can manifest as an attraction to someone who embodies those qualities: wisdom, guidance, and stability.

This desire for a particular dynamic can be rooted in various childhood experiences. Perhaps you had a strained relationship with your own father, or maybe you grew up in a household where older figures were respected and admired. These early experiences can shape your preferences and expectations in relationships. It's crucial to remember that there's nothing inherently wrong with seeking these qualities in a partner, but it's important to be aware of the underlying motivations. Understanding the root of your attraction can help you ensure that your relationships are built on healthy foundations and mutual respect. Another psychological factor at play can be the desire for a power dynamic. In some cases, the age difference can create a dynamic where the older partner holds more influence or control. This can be appealing to some individuals who prefer a more submissive role in a relationship. However, it's essential to ensure that this dynamic doesn't become unhealthy or exploitative. A healthy relationship should always be based on equality and mutual respect, regardless of age. Furthermore, the novelty and excitement of dating someone outside of your age group can be a draw in itself. Stepping outside of societal norms and expectations can feel liberating and adventurous. The age gap can introduce new perspectives and experiences into your life, which can be incredibly stimulating. However, it's important to consider the potential challenges that may arise from an age gap, such as differences in life stages, social circles, and future goals. Open and honest communication is crucial for navigating these challenges successfully. Ultimately, understanding the psychological factors behind your attraction to older men can empower you to make informed choices about your relationships and ensure that they are based on healthy and fulfilling dynamics. Self-reflection and open communication with your partner are key to navigating the complexities of age-gap relationships.

4. Shared Interests and Life Goals: Finding Common Ground

Sometimes, attraction boils down to simple compatibility. You might find that you share more common interests and life goals with older men than with those in your own age group. Perhaps you appreciate their taste in music, their intellectual curiosity, or their perspective on the world. These shared passions can form a strong foundation for a lasting relationship.

It's important to remember that age is just a number, and genuine connection is built on shared values and experiences. If you find that you connect with someone on a deeper level, regardless of their age, that's something worth exploring. Common interests can serve as a bridge, fostering understanding and creating opportunities for shared experiences. Whether it's a passion for art, a love of travel, or a shared commitment to social causes, these connections can strengthen the bond between two people. Furthermore, shared life goals can provide a sense of direction and purpose in a relationship. If you and your partner are aligned on your vision for the future, it can create a sense of stability and security. This doesn't mean that you need to have identical aspirations, but a general alignment on key values and priorities is essential for long-term compatibility. For example, if you both prioritize family, career, or personal growth, it can create a strong foundation for a fulfilling partnership. However, it's also important to acknowledge and address any potential differences in life stages. An older partner may have different priorities or expectations than someone who is younger. Openly communicating about these differences and finding ways to compromise and support each other is crucial for navigating these challenges successfully. Ultimately, shared interests and life goals are essential ingredients in any successful relationship, regardless of age. When you find someone who shares your passions and values, it can create a deep and meaningful connection that transcends age differences. Focusing on these commonalities can help you build a strong and lasting partnership.
